Se han incluido en el calculo corrientes de intercambio de piones, responsables de los procesos de emision de dos nucleones, y se ha analizado el efecto que producen con respecto a la respuesta a un cuerpo, asi como el de otros grados de libertad subnucleares, como los factores de forma electromagneticos del nucleon, aproximacion estatica del pion, factor de forma pion-nucleon, etc. La incertidumbre en las respuestas debida a las diferentes parametrizaciones del factor de forma electromagnetico del nucleon es del orden del 10% el efecto total de las mec en el pico es negativo. La comparacion con los datos experimentales indica que el modelo debe ser mejorado.  los efectos del tama\u00f1o finito nuclear han sido estudiados mediante una comparacion entre nuestro modelo y el de un gas de fermi, con un momento de fermi efectivo. Los resultados son similares a alto q. La lda no es una buena aproximacion en nucleos medios. Las mec producen resultados similares para la respuesta a 1p-1h en ambos modelos, lo que resuelve contradicciones encontradas en la literatura.<\/p>\n<p>&nbsp;<\/p>\n<h3>Datos acad\u00e9micos de la
